Position Summary: Are you a hands-on problem solver who enjoys working with vehicles and keeping operations running smoothly? Whip is seeking a Fleet Associate to help manage our rideshare vehicle fleet and ensure our drivers stay on the road.

    As a Fleet Associate, you’ll play a key role in maintaining vehicle readiness, coordinating logistics, and supporting day-to-day fleet operations. You’ll help ensure that cars are clean, well-maintained, and ready for our drivers — keeping everything organized and efficient.

    Essential Duties and Responsibilities (include, but are not limited to the following):

    Vehicle Management – Assist with vehicle check-ins, inspections, and readiness to ensure top performance. Basic Maintenance & Upkeep – Conduct routine vehicle checks, clean interiors, and ensure all cars are road-ready. Inventory & Documentation – Keep track of vehicle availability, maintenance schedules, and key documentation.

    Fleet Coordination – Work closely with the service and operations teams to optimize fleet availability.

    Physical Demands:

    Vehicle Handling: Regularly operate, move, and park vehicles of various sizes (sedans, SUVs, etc.) safely and efficiently. Inspection & Maintenance: Frequently bend, kneel, crouch, or reach to inspect vehicle interiors, tires, and undercarriages. Lifting & Carrying: Occasionally lift or move objects up to 50 pounds, such as vehicle equipment, tools, or supplies.

    Outdoor Work: Work in a variety of weather conditions (heat, cold, rain) when performing outdoor fleet tasks. Standing & Walking: Spend extended periods standing, walking between vehicles, and moving around the lot or service areas. Manual Dexterity: Use hands and tools to perform light maintenance or cleaning tasks as needed.
